Quick answer

A Texas King mattress measures 80 inches wide by 98 inches long (203 by 249 cm), which is 54.4 square feet of sleeping surface. Shared by two people that is 40 inches each. This is a specialty size rather than a standard one, so dimensions vary between manufacturers.

The texas king is a specialty size, which means the 80 by 98 inch figure below is typical rather than guaranteed. The numbers that actually decide whether it works in your bedroom are the room it needs and the height it ends up at, both of which are below.

How much room does a texas king bed need?

Add about 3 inches of frame on each side, then the walking clearance you want. The convention is 24 inches to squeeze past and 30 or more to be comfortable.

Minimum room size for a texas king bed
Clearance on each sideRoom width neededRoom length needed
24 in134 in (11.2 ft)128 in (10.7 ft)
30 in146 in (12.2 ft)134 in (11.2 ft)
36 in158 in (13.2 ft)140 in (11.7 ft)

Frequently asked questions

What are the dimensions of a texas king mattress?

A texas king mattress measures 80 inches wide by 98 inches long, or 203 by 249 centimetres. That works out to 54.4 square feet of sleeping surface. This is a specialty size, so confirm the exact figures with the manufacturer before buying a frame or bedding for it.

How big a room does a texas king bed need?

For comfortable movement, allow the mattress plus about 3 inches of frame on each side plus 30 inches of walking clearance. For a texas king that means roughly 146 inches of room width and 134 inches of length. You can get away with 24 inches of clearance, but a nightstand will crowd it.

What size sheets fit a texas king mattress?

Buy sheets labelled texas king. The fitted sheet also has to clear the depth of the mattress, so check the pocket depth separately: standard pockets fit up to 12 inches, deep pockets 13 to 17 inches, and extra deep pockets 18 to 22 inches. A topper adds its full thickness to what the sheet must clear.

Is a texas king long enough for a tall person?

A mattress should be about 4 to 6 inches longer than the tallest sleeper. At 98 inches, a texas king suits someone up to roughly 94 inches tall, which is 7 feet 10 inches. Above that, look at an even longer specialty size.

Does texas king refer to thickness as well?

No. Size describes only the width and length. Thickness is separate and ranges from about 6 inches to over 16, with 9 to 12 inches counting as standard. Thickness changes the total height of the bed and the sheet pocket depth you need, but it never changes the 80 by 98 inch footprint.
